Sans Normal Mubif 6 is a very bold, normal width, low contrast, upright, normal x-height font visually similar to 'Futura BT' by Bitstream, 'Graphicus DT' by DTP Types, 'Futura' by Linotype, 'Futura PT' by ParaType, 'Futura SB' and 'Futura SH' by Scangraphic Digital Type Collection, and 'Futura TS' by TypeShop Collection (names referenced only for comparison).

A heavy, rounded sans with compact counters and substantial, even strokes. Curves are generous and smooth, while joins and terminals often show subtle angular cuts that add snap to the otherwise bubbly forms. Proportions are sturdy and economical, with tight apertures and a strong, graphic rhythm that stays legible at display sizes and reads as a solid block of color in text settings.

Works best for headlines, posters, packaging, signage, and branding that needs a confident, friendly presence. It also suits short blurbs, social graphics, and sports or entertainment-themed materials where dense, high-contrast-in-size letterforms improve visibility. For longer passages, it’s most effective in larger sizes with ample leading to prevent the dark texture from feeling heavy.

This typeface projects a playful, punchy confidence with a slightly retro, poster-like energy. Its chunky silhouettes and soft rounding keep the tone friendly rather than severe, making it feel bold, approachable, and attention-seeking.

The design appears aimed at delivering maximum impact with a warm, accessible voice. It balances rounded geometry with crisp cut-ins to avoid feeling overly soft, creating a bold display style that holds together as a strong silhouette.

The numerals and capitals read especially sturdy and geometric, while the lowercase maintains a compact, slightly compressed feel with tight apertures. Overall spacing and massing create a strong “stamp” effect, with the distinctive cut-ins at some terminals adding character and helping differentiate shapes at a glance.
